I got no gnome-shell with the open source drivers. With the fglrx drivers I got no suspend. Sure would like to get get both.
Update: I think I got it. The latest and greatest proprietary drivers have addressed the issue of suspend. To install I created and ran the following script...
Code:
#!/bin/bash
cd /usr/src
sh /usr/share/ati/amd-uninstall.sh
apt-get remove --purge -y fglrx xserver-xorg-video-radeon
apt-get remove --purge -y xserver-xorg-video-ati xserver-xorg-video-radeon
apt-get remove --purge -y fglrx*
wget http://www2.ati.com/drivers/linux/amd-driver-installer-catalyst-12.10-x86.x86_64.zip
unzip ./amd-driver-installer-catalyst-12.10-x86.x86_64.zip
chmod +x ./*.run
sh ./amd-driver-installer-catalyst-12.10-x86.x86_64.run
I suppose I should mention that I'm using 12.04.
